康柏郊遊徑是連接柏架山路及康怡花園的一條山徑,全長約6公里,環繞西北山麓的山谷而行。沿途除了可飽覽鰂魚涌至筲箕灣一帶的風景外,還有香港東區罕見的奇型石群及山澗流水等景色。其中暴龍石最為特出,像一個恐龍頭,面向山谷,微微張口。
如何到達哪裏?乘港鐵到鰂魚涌站,行上柏架山道,連接康柏郊遊徑。終點是康怡花園/太古站。

Hong Pak Country Trail is a hiking trail that connects Mount Parker Road and Kornhill Gardens. It is about 6 km long and runs around the valley at the hills of Quarry Bay. Along the way, one can enjoy the scenery from Quarry Bay to Shaukeiwan. There are also rare rock formations and mountain streams in the Eastern District of Hong Kong Island. Among them, the T-Rex Rock stands out like a dinosaur head, facing the valley, opening its mouth slightly.
How to get there? Take the MTR to Quarry Bay Station and hike up Mount Parker Road to connect with the Hong Pak Country Trail. The destination is Kornhill Gardens/Taikoo Station.

Professional photographer.
After decades working as an IT professional in senior technical and management positions with multinationals such as IBM, HP and HSBC, P H Yang changed tack and chose to pursue his life-long passion in photography.
Award-winning photographer Yang is an exhibited and published artist in North America and Asia. His work is frequently featured on the front page of international media – CNN; CrowdSpark (formerly Newzulu, Citizenside) and Demotix; San Francisco Chronicle; Hong Kong Free Press; Hong Kong 01; Hong Kong Economic Journal Monthly; Ming Pao; Apple Daily; TVB...
His work is licensed by Lonely Planet travel guides and Dragonair's in-flight magazine Silkroad.
Yang has held over 10 solo exhibitions in San Francisco, Washington DC, Beijing and Hong Kong including PMQ's opening photo exhibition.
Yang won the Hong Kong Human Rights Arts Prize in 2015.
